What is Appassimento?

Appassimento is a traditional Italian winemaking method that originated in the Veneto region. The term translates to “dried” and refers to the process of drying grapes before fermentation. The primary goal of this method is to concentrate the flavors, sugars, and phenolic compounds in the grapes, resulting in deep and rich wines. This technique has been used for centuries and is most famously associated with the production of Amarone, a renowned dry red wine made from partially dried Corvina, Rondinella, and Molinara grapes.

The Process of Appassimento

The Appassimento process begins with the careful selection of grapes. Winemakers choose healthy, ripe grapes, which are then harvested and laid out to dry on mats or in well-ventilated rooms. This drying period typically lasts for several weeks, during which the grapes lose moisture and become shriveled. This concentrated drying process allows the sugars and flavors to intensify, leading to a more complex final product.

Once the grapes have sufficiently dried, they are crushed and allowed to ferment. The fermentation process can vary in length, often lasting from several weeks to several months. Some winemakers even utilize extended maceration techniques to further extract tannins and flavors, imparting a fuller body to the wine. After fermentation, the wines are aged in various types of barrels, adding additional layers of complexity through the influence of wood.

Characteristics of Bomb Appassimento Wines

Bomb Appassimento wines are characterized by their intense flavors, rich aromas, and full-bodied structure. They often exhibit a harmonious balance of sweetness and acidity, making them versatile choices for food pairing. Common flavor notes include ripe dark fruits, dried fruits, jam, chocolate, and spices. The tannins are typically soft and rounded, resulting from the drying process that softens the grape skins before fermentation.

Food Pairing with Bomb Appassimento Wines

When it comes to pairing Bomb Appassimento wines, the options are nearly limitless. These wines work beautifully with rich and spicy dishes, making them ideal companions for hearty meat dishes like braised short ribs, lamb shanks, or even a classic lasagna. The concentrated flavors of the wine can stand up to the bold flavors of these dishes, creating a harmonious dining experience.

Additionally, Bomb Appassimento wines can be paired with various cheeses, particularly aged cheeses like Parmigiano-Reggiano or Blue cheese. The saltiness and creaminess of these cheeses complement the wine’s rich fruit and soft tannins, enhancing the overall tasting experience.
